How to prepare for a job interview at Recruitment Helpline Ltd
β¨Know Your Technical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of hydraulic, electrical, and mechanical systems. Be ready to discuss specific projects you've worked on and the techniques you used. This will show that youβre not just familiar with the theory but have practical experience too.
β¨Showcase Your Problem-Solving Skills
Prepare examples of how you've tackled challenges in previous roles. Think about times when you had to troubleshoot a complex issue or improve a process. This will demonstrate your ability to think on your feet and find solutions under pressure.
β¨Ask Insightful Questions
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are some thoughtful questions about the companyβs projects, team dynamics, or future goals.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if the company is the right fit for you.
